IT Engineer Jobs in Pennsylvania: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ies sponsor visas for IT engineers in Pennsylvania?

Several large Pennsylvania-based employers have consistent H-1B visa sponsorship histories for IT engineers, including Comcast in Philadelphia, Siemens in Malvern, Vanguard in Wayne, and SAP in Newtown Square. Healthcare systems like UPMC and Penn Medicine also sponsor IT engineering roles regularly. Defense contractors along the I-76 corridor, including Lockheed Martin and Raytheon, sponsor IT engineers with appropriate security clearance eligibility.

Which visa types are most common for IT engineer roles in Pennsylvania?

The H-1B is the most common visa category for IT engineers in Pennsylvania, as most roles require at least a bachelor's degree in computer science, engineering, or a related field, satisfying the specialty occupation requirement. L-1B visas are also used by multinational employers like Siemens and SAP to transfer engineers with specialized knowledge. TN visas apply to Canadian and Mexican nationals in qualifying IT engineering roles.

Which cities in Pennsylvania have the most IT engineer sponsorship jobs?

Philadelphia and its suburbs account for the largest share of IT engineer sponsorship activity in Pennsylvania, driven by finance, healthcare, and enterprise software employers. Pittsburgh is the second major hub, with a growing tech scene anchored by Carnegie Mellon's research partnerships and companies like Google and Duolingo maintaining engineering offices there. The Route 202 corridor through King of Prussia and Malvern is also significant for enterprise IT roles.

Are there any state-specific considerations for IT engineers seeking visa sponsorship in Pennsylvania?

Pennsylvania's prevailing wage requirements for H-1B roles are set at the federal level by the Department of Labor and vary by metropolitan area. Philadelphia and Pittsburgh wage levels reflect their respective local labor markets, so offered compensation is benchmarked differently across the two cities. The state's concentration of regulated industries like finance and healthcare also means some IT engineering roles require additional compliance clearances, which can affect sponsorship timelines.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ored it engineer jobs in Pennsylvania?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
